This might seem like a silly question; when I spoke to QTAC they told me that the highest rank was a 99, but when I called griffith they told me that you need above a 99 usually for dentistry and they have their own methods for calculating points. Does anyone know how they calculate if you are a 99. Something ?
 

Limobean

Regular Member
For non-standards, they use GPA. In order to get a 99 you need at GPA OF 6.5. Anything above that woud have decimal spaces, eg. 99.55.

They convert it to a RANK though and not ATAR.
